Output 3d8a924a89df2dfe976fc46d5cb44df8553868603b7ff58e7392950e58958f77:0
- value
- 954385074
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ddb0dd2faa1779550344d6b2457cc9e6258e3148
- address
- bc1qmkcd6ta2zau42q6y66ey2lxfucjcuv2gg7ynd5
- transaction
- 3d8a924a89df2dfe976fc46d5cb44df8553868603b7ff58e7392950e58958f77